Braun BrewSense 12-Cup Coffee Maker
The Braun BrewSense 12-cup coffee maker offers consistent great flavor from the very first cup to the last drop. Its unique PureFlavor system reveals the full nuance of your favorite blend by adjusting the perfect temperature and the right amount of time to brew. The FlavorCarafe that seals with fresh aromas, and the premium LED control panel facilitate an intuitive operation. You can easily select your preferred brew strength and set a 24 hour programmable timer to wake up with your morning cup of joe ready for you. A decalcification light and auto-shutoff function will notify you when it's time to start cleaning.
The BrewSense is an excellent choice for anyone who wants an efficient drip coffee machine that won't cost you a fortune. The performance of the machine in our lab testing puts it on par with higher-end machines like the $190 Bonavita Technivorm BV01002US and $299 Moccamaster KBT 741. It was the only machine that consistently brewed in the ideal temperature range of between 195 and 205 degrees Fahrenheit, and had 23 percent extraction that is exactly what SCAA research has found to be ideal.
This machine is ideal for small kitchens and dorm rooms. It has a small footprint with crisp lines, and an elegant design. It can also make up to 12 cups (five ounces each) at a time or one large 11-oz travel mug. It is equipped with a long-lasting gold-tone filter to help reduce recurring costs and a charcoal water filter that works with the machine to offer superior water composition and improved flavor.
This machine has a limited capacity and that's the only drawback. If you plan to make large pots of coffee each day, you should consider a bigger model with the ability to handle a large carafe at once. It is also important to remember that BrewSense BrewSense is not designed for use with cold brew since it doesn't have a dedicated brew mode. The hot water mode is able to be used in the same machine to make cold brew with the adapter included.

Technivorm Single-Serve Coffee Maker
If you are seeking a premium drip coffee maker, Technivorm makes one that is handmade in the Netherlands by a team of savvy coffee-lovers. They might cost you a bit harder in the pocket than machines from companies which produce their products in Asia However, they have a loyal customer base and are renowned for their high-end quality and reliability. They are also a green company, and their machines are energy efficient.
The Moccamaster Cup-One coffee machine is one-cup version of the popular Moccamaster KBG Select 10-cup coffee machine. It is designed to make the perfect espresso every time. Its unique heating element made of copper keeps temperatures within the brewing range of 198 to 205 degrees that allows for optimal extraction and full saturation of your grounds. The cone-shaped brew basket and nine-hole water spray head will further aid in achieving the best cheap espresso machine possible extraction, without over-extraction of delicate aromas and flavors.
It's also worth noting that the Moccamaster is the first model to be certified by the Specialty Coffee Association of America for compliance with strict standards for proper extraction of coffee. These are the most stringent standards of quality for a coffee maker at home, so you can be certain that your cup of coffee will taste great.
Other features of the Moccamaster Cup-One include a thermal carafe that keeps your coffee hot for up to six hours after the brew cycle has finished. The carafe is placed in a socket that is curved, which ensures an even pour. The carafe is also very easy to hold and use, because of its heavy glass body which feels solid in your hand, and also its funnel-like lip that allows for a precise smooth and even pour.
The only thing that might be an issue is the absence of an option to control the flow of coffee this is something you can expect to find in many other coffee makers. This isn't an issue but it means that you need to have the proper grind of coffee to ensure that this machine functions effectively.
